#![recursion_limit = "1024"]
#![feature(conservative_impl_trait)]
extern crate console;
#[macro_use]
extern crate error_chain;
extern crate indicatif;
extern crate serde;
#[macro_use]
extern crate serde_derive;
extern crate toml;
extern crate url;
use console::style;
use indicatif::ProgressBar;
use std::fmt;
use std::path::Path;
use std::process::{Command, ExitStatus, Stdio};
use url::{Host, Url};
mod config;
pub use config::Config;
mod errors {
error_chain! {
foreign_links {
Io(::std::io::Error);
}
errors {
NonStreamUrl(url: String) {
description("non-stream URL")
display("non-stream URL: '{}'", url)
}
UrlParse(url: String) {
description("failed to parse URL")
display("failed to parse URL: '{}'", url)
}
}
}
}
use errors::*;
#[derive(Debug, PartialEq, Eq)]
enum UrlKind {
Youtube,
Twitch,
Other,
}
#[derive(Debug, PartialEq)]
pub enum StreamStatus {
Online,
Offline,
}
impl fmt::Display for StreamStatus {
fn fmt(&self, f: &mut fmt::Formatter) -> std::result::Result<(), std::fmt::Error> {
let s: &'static str = match self {
StreamStatus::Offline => "offline",
StreamStatus::Online => "online",
};
write!(f, "{}", s)
}
}
impl<'a> From<&'a Url> for UrlKind {
fn from(url: &Url) -> Self {
match url.host() {
Some(Host::Domain(host)) => match host {
"youtube.com" => UrlKind::Youtube,
"twitch.tv" => UrlKind::Twitch,
_ => UrlKind::Other,
},
_ => UrlKind::Other,
}
}
}
#[derive(Debug, PartialEq)]
pub struct Stream {
url: Url,
kind: UrlKind,
}
impl Stream {
pub fn from_url(url: Url) -> Result<Self> {
let kind = UrlKind::from(&url);
match kind {
UrlKind::Other => bail!(ErrorKind::NonStreamUrl(url.as_str().into())),
_ => Ok(Self { url, kind }),
}
}
pub fn from_string(s: String) -> Result<Self> {
let url: Url = Url::parse(s.as_str()).chain_err(|| ErrorKind::UrlParse(s))?;
Ok(Self::from_url(url)?)
}
pub fn name(&self) -> Option<&str> {
let path = self.url.path();
let mut path_parts = path.split('/').skip(1);
match self.kind {
UrlKind::Twitch => path_parts.next(),
UrlKind::Youtube => match path_parts.next() {
Some("user") => path_parts.next(),
Some(id) => Some(id),
None => None,
},
UrlKind::Other => None,
}
}
pub fn status(&self) -> Result<StreamStatus> {
let status: ExitStatus = Command::new("youtube-dl")
.args(&["-F", self.url.as_str()])
.stdout(Stdio::null())
.stderr(Stdio::null())
.status()?;
let status = if status.success() {
StreamStatus::Online
} else {
StreamStatus::Offline
};
Ok(status)
}
}
impl fmt::Display for Stream {
fn fmt(&self, f: &mut fmt::Formatter) -> fmt::Result {
write!(f, "{}", self.url)
}
}
#[derive(Debug)]
pub struct Streamlink {
pub urls: Vec<Stream>,
}
impl Streamlink {
pub fn new(config: Config) -> Result<Self> {
Ok(Self::from_strings(config.stream_urls)?)
}
pub fn from_strs(strs: Vec<&str>) -> Result<Self> {
Self::from_strings(strs.into_iter().map(String::from).collect())
}
pub fn from_strings(strings: Vec<String>) -> Result<Self> {
let mut urls: Vec<Url> = vec![];
for string in strings {
let url = Url::parse(string.as_str());
match url {
Ok(url) => urls.push(url),
Err(_) => bail!(ErrorKind::UrlParse(string)),
}
}
Ok(Self::from_urls(urls).chain_err(|| "failed to create from urls")?)
}
pub fn from_urls(urls: Vec<Url>) -> Result<Self> {
let urls: Vec<Stream> = urls
.into_iter()
.map(|u| Stream::from_url(u).or_else(Err).unwrap())
.collect();
Ok(Self { urls })
}
pub fn status(&self) -> impl Iterator<Item = (&Stream, StreamStatus)> {
let urls_iter = self.urls.iter();
let statuses_iter = self
.urls
.iter()
.map(|url| url.status().unwrap_or(StreamStatus::Offline));
urls_iter.zip(statuses_iter)
}
pub fn stream_urls(&self) -> &Vec<Stream> {
&self.urls
}
}
pub fn run<P: AsRef<Path>>(config_path: P) -> Result<()> {
let config = Config::new(config_path).chain_err(|| "unable to create config")?;
let progress_bar = ProgressBar::new(config.stream_urls.len() as u64);
let streamlink = Streamlink::new(config).chain_err(|| "unable to create streamlink")?;
let status = streamlink.status();
let lines: Vec<String> = status
.map(|(stream, status)| {
progress_bar.inc(1);
format!(
"{} is {}",
stream.name().unwrap_or_else(|| stream.url.as_str()),
match status {
StreamStatus::Offline => style(status).red(),
StreamStatus::Online => style(status).green(),
}
)
})
.collect();
progress_bar.finish_and_clear();
for line in lines {
println!("{}", line);
}
Ok(())
}
